What Is Civil Litigation?

Civil litigation refers to the legal process used to resolve disputes between individuals, organizations, or entities that do not involve criminal charges. It encompasses various case types such as contract disputes, personal injury, property claims, and employment disagreements. The goal is to settle these conflicts either through negotiation, mediation, or court ruling to achieve a fair resolution.

Key Components and Steps in Civil Litigation

The civil litigation process typically begins with the filing of a complaint and serving it to the opposing party. This is followed by discovery, where both sides exchange information and evidence. Negotiations or alternative dispute resolution methods may occur to seek settlement. If no agreement is reached, the case proceeds to trial where a judge or jury decides the outcome.

Glossary of Civil Litigation Terms

Understanding common legal terms can help you navigate your civil litigation case more effectively. Below are definitions of key terminology used throughout the process.

Complaint

A formal legal document filed by the plaintiff that outlines the claims against the defendant and initiates a lawsuit.

Discovery

The pre-trial phase where both parties exchange relevant information, documents, and evidence to build their cases.

Settlement

An agreement reached between the parties to resolve the dispute without proceeding to trial.

Trial

A formal court proceeding where evidence is presented, and a judge or jury makes a decision on the case.

Discover the Legacy of Van Every Law

Since our inception, Van Every Law has been dedicated to excellence and community service.
1942

Founding of Van Every Law

H.K. Van Every, II establishes the firm, laying the foundation for a legacy of legal excellence in Columbus, MS and serving the entire State of Mississippi.

1981

A New Generation of Leadership

David S. Van Every, Sr. takes the helm, expanding the firm's reach and reinforcing its commitment to client advocacy.

1990

Expansion Into New Practice Areas

Van Every Law broadens its expertise to include personal injury, medical malpractice, oil and gas law, family law, estate planning, and more, ensuring comprehensive legal support for all clients.

2022

Celebrating 9 Decades of Service

Marking 9 decades of dedicated service, Van Every Law continues to uphold its tradition of treating clients like family.
